4 votes

Pourquoi tout revient toujours à la propriété de la racine (NTFS) ?

J'ai TOUT essayé pour remettre mes fichiers à mon nom, mais tout ce que je semble faire, c'est ajouter PLUS de fichiers à la propriété de Root chaque fois que j'essaie de réparer les choses.

Il faut d'abord que mes deux partitions ntfs soient montées au démarrage. Pysdm configure les partitions pour qu'elles soient montées, mais il fait aussi en sorte que tout appartienne à root. Je change la propriété, et ça ne "prend" pas. Il n'y a pas de messages d'erreur, la prochaine fois que j'ouvre le programme, tout est redevenu la propriété de Root. J'ai essayé de l'exécuter avec sudo via le terminal, et de le changer à ce moment-là, mais cela ne prenait toujours pas, et semblait créer plus de problèmes de permission (dont je ne me souviens pas pour le moment, désolé). Puis j'ai lu que l'utilisation de sudo changerait les permissions en root par lui-même, et que je devrais utiliser gksudo ou gksu, et que cela devrait fonctionner, mais cela n'a rien donné.

J'ai réinstallé Ubuntu, et j'ai essayé de modifier manuellement le fichier fstab, mais cela n'a pas fonctionné non plus. J'ai continué à avoir des erreurs au démarrage comme quoi les partitions ne pouvaient pas être montées. De plus, j'avais des lecteurs supplémentaires inexistants qui restaient là tout le temps. Je suis sûr que j'ai fait quelque chose de mal ici, mais j'ai vérifié un MILLION de fois et tout semblait en ordre. Ces disques fantômes n'étaient PAS dans mon fichier fstab.

ALORS ! J'ai réinstallé Ubuntu à nouveau, et j'ai essayé NTFS-config à la place, comme recommandé. Il monte mes disques, et ENCORE, change la propriété en Root et je ne peux pas les démonter si je veux. J'essaie de le changer à nouveau avec CHOWN -hR myname:myname /media/[les disques], et cela a changé la propriété de tous mes FICHIERS à root aussi. Ces fichiers m'appartenaient déjà, et avec la commande pour tout changer à mon nom, il a tout changé en root. maintenant je suis vraiment foutu.

Peut-être le plus étrange : j'ai essayé d'accéder à Nautilus avec sudo ET gksu, et lorsque j'essaie de changer la permission avec l'interface, en faisant un clic droit et en changeant la propriété et le groupe, je sélectionne mon nom dans le menu, il affiche mon nom pendant une seconde, puis revient IMMÉDIATEMENT à root. Cela ne "prend" pas non plus.

POURQUOI ? !?!?!! POURQUOI tout continue à changer à la racine ! ? Pourquoi toutes mes tentatives fonctionnent suffisamment pour changer la propriété, mais seulement en root et pas en arrière ? S'il vous plaît, aidez-moi ! !!

7voto

Matthew Points 101

Les partitions NTFS ne respectent pas les permissions linux. Ainsi, tout changement de permission effectué en utilisant chmod ne sera pas appliqué de manière permanente.

Vous devez écrire une ligne fstab en utilisant les options defaults,uid=1000,gid=1000 où uid et gid peuvent être trouvés pour votre utilisateur en utilisant la commande id .

Vous pouvez ajouter ceci sous "Options" dans pysdm si je ne me trompe pas.

Question similaire : Comment écrire une ligne fstab pour un accès complet à un lecteur NTFS ?

D'autre part, vous pouvez formater la partition en ext2 / ext3 / ext4 et utiliser un programme de navigation dans Windows, comme ext2read : http://sourceforge.net/projects/ext2read/

Les autres options sont le pilote ext2/3/4 pour Windows, ext2fsd : http://www.ext2fsd.com/

1voto

Cet article a résolu mes problèmes avec les permissions NTFS :

Monter une partition NTFS au démarrage, avec un utilisateur non-root comme propriétaire

L'astuce consistait à modifier l'entrée de montage de mon lecteur NTFS dans mon fichier /etc/fstab pour utiliser "ntfs-3g" avec les options "permissions" et "users".

UUID=####    /mnt/MOUNTPOINT    ntfs-3g    defaults,permissions,users    0    0

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X